Buying Guide for the Best Wireless Surround Speakers

Choosing the right wireless surround speakers can significantly enhance your home entertainment experience. These speakers are designed to provide immersive sound without the hassle of wires, making them a popular choice for home theaters and music enthusiasts. To make an informed decision, it's important to understand the key specifications and how they align with your needs. Here are the main factors to consider when selecting wireless surround speakers.
Sound QualitySound quality is the most critical aspect of any speaker system. It determines how clear and immersive the audio will be. Look for speakers with a wide frequency range, typically from 20Hz to 20kHz, to ensure they can reproduce both deep bass and high treble sounds. High-definition audio support and good signal-to-noise ratio are also important. If you enjoy watching movies or listening to music with rich, detailed sound, prioritize speakers known for their superior sound quality.
ConnectivityConnectivity refers to how the speakers connect to your audio source. Wireless surround speakers typically use Wi-Fi or Bluetooth. Wi-Fi generally offers better sound quality and a more stable connection, making it ideal for home theater setups. Bluetooth is more convenient for portable use and quick connections. Consider your primary use case: if you want a permanent home setup, Wi-Fi is preferable; for flexibility and portability, Bluetooth might be better.
CompatibilityCompatibility ensures that the speakers will work with your existing devices, such as your TV, smartphone, or home theater system. Check if the speakers support the audio formats and streaming services you use. Some speakers are designed to work seamlessly with specific brands or ecosystems, like Apple AirPlay or Google Chromecast. Make sure the speakers you choose are compatible with your current setup to avoid any connectivity issues.
Battery LifeBattery life is crucial if you plan to use the speakers in different locations or for extended periods without access to power. Wireless surround speakers can have varying battery lives, from a few hours to over 20 hours. For home use where the speakers will be plugged in most of the time, battery life may not be as important. However, if you need portability, look for speakers with longer battery life to ensure uninterrupted listening.
Size and DesignThe size and design of the speakers can affect both their performance and how well they fit into your space. Larger speakers often provide better sound quality due to bigger drivers, but they may not be suitable for small rooms. Compact speakers are easier to place and can blend into your decor. Consider the size of your room and where you plan to place the speakers. Choose a design that complements your home aesthetics while meeting your audio needs.
Ease of SetupEase of setup is important, especially if you're not tech-savvy. Some wireless surround speakers come with user-friendly apps and straightforward instructions, making the setup process quick and easy. Others might require more technical knowledge. If you prefer a hassle-free experience, look for speakers that are known for their simple setup process. This will save you time and frustration, allowing you to enjoy your new speakers sooner.
PriceWhile budget is not the focus here, it's worth noting that price can often reflect the quality and features of the speakers. Higher-priced models typically offer better sound quality, more features, and greater durability. However, there are also many affordable options that provide excellent performance. Determine which features are most important to you and find a balance between quality and cost that fits your needs.
